Anthony Bowens wants to spend time in New Japan Pro Wrestling.
Since becoming a singles competitor in the early part of the year, Bowens has showed a ton of promise, putting on great performances against names like Kazuchika Okada and Kyle Fletcher.
'The Five-Tool Player' has also picked up key wins over names like Blake Christian and Lee Johnson, leading many fans to believe that he has a bright future with AEW.
In a new interview with HypeTalkTV, Bowens was asked about possibly competing for NJPW in the future.
“Oh, absolutely. That’s actually something I want to talk to management about at some point, going over there, especially because we have the partnership. I think it makes total sense. We have Forbidden Door, we have opportunities that -- AEW guys were just at WrestleKingdom last year. Hopefully one day that can come to fruition. Rocky, if you’re listening to this, I’d love to go to New Japan and have some fun.”
Bowens teamed with Max Caster and Hiroshi Tanahashi against The Elite at Forbidden Door in 2024.
